My team first played in the AFL National competition in 1991. The Australian Football League (AFL) is the highest-level professional competition in the sport of Australian rules football. Originally comprising only teams based in the Australian state of Victoria, the competition's name was changed to the Australian Football League for the 1990 season, after the relocation of the South Melbourne Football Club to New South Wales and the admission of teams from Western Australia (the West Coast Eagles) and Queensland (the Brisbane Bears).
Prior to 1990 non Victorian team had their own leagues so your cousin's son would have played in the SANFL (South Australian National Football League). That league still operates today in South Australian and is often a feeder league for the AFL "local" teams, Adelaide and Port.
